Fannie Maes and Freddie Macs home retention activity declined for the most part during the first quarter of 2013, according to a new analysis of Federal Housing Finance Agency data by Inside The GSEs. Total loss mitigation activity total home retention efforts and foreclosure alternatives combined declined 1.3 percent during the first quarter of the year to 183,689 and was down 14.5 percent from year-ago levels. Total home retention efforts came to 98,728 in the first quarter, an increase of 1.1 percent from the fourth quarter but down 11.6 percent from the same period a year before.
